What's MKV video format?
An MKV file is a Matroska file, the Matroska Multimedia Container is an open standard free Container format. It is similar in conception to other containers like AVI, MP4 or ASF, but is entirely open in specification, with implementations consisting mostly of open source software. Matroska file types are .MKV for video (with subtitles and audio), .MKA for audio-only files and .MKS for subtitles only.
